Shirley Welsh Obituary

Shirley Elmira (Keller) Welsh, 87, of Reynoldsville (Stump Creek) passed away on Thursday, June 22, 2023, at Penn Highlands DuBois.

She was born in Gaskill Township on June 21, 1936, a daughter of the late Samuel and Elmira (Muth) Keller.

Her parents both passed away when she was a young girl and she was lovingly raised by her older sisters.

On June 27, 1954, she married her sweetheart, Donald Welsh, who passed away just a few short months ago on March 16, 2023.  They were married for sixty-eight years.  Shirley became Don’s primary caregiver for many years as he battled Alzheimer’s Dementia.

Mrs. Welsh worked as a Nurse’s Aide for many years both at the Adrian Hospital and the Punxsutawney Area Hospital.  She was a caring person who over the years helped care for many of her family members in their time of need.

Shirley was a member of the Paradise United Church of Christ for many years.  She was a past member of the Big Run VFW Auxilliary Post 9044.

She loved gardening, square dancing, and was an avid bird watcher.  She enjoyed vacationing at Twin Oaks hunting camp and family camping trips when the boys were young.

She is survived by two sons, Garry (Lori) Welsh of Punxsutawney and Kevin (Susan) Welsh of Reynoldsville; two grandsons, Nicholas Welsh of Punxsutawney, and Nathaniel (Chasity) Welsh of Hamilton; one brother, Clair Keller of Stump Creek.

Preceded in death by her parents, husband Donald, six siblings Kathrine Brooks, Paul Keller, Viola Bowers, Beulah Reed, Merle Keller and Carl Keller.
